ASCOT PIPE CADDIES
The Ascot Pipe Caddies are pipe furniture inspired by the ‘Pipe Caddy’ from our 1920’s catalogues. They are useful and beautiful storage solutions for the pipe enthusiast and make formidable and luxurious gifts.
The Ascot Pipe Caddy comes in two distinctive finishes – Brown Wenge contrasted with Maple/Sycamore and an almost black smoked Oak combined with beautiful Kotibé wood.
The inside is completely lined in mahogany like our cigar humidors and has been enhanced for added functionality not only by adding the generously sized white tobacco jar, but also a White Spot humidification unit, pipe cleaners and an exclusive set of specially machined, solid stainless steel White Spot pipe tools that are not available individually.

The front plaque, placed under the discreet White Spot dot, is made from solid polished steel and carries the Alfred Dunhill name.
The capacity of each Ascot Caddie is maximum of 8 pipes, two pipe tools, approximately 20 pipe cleaners, and the tobacco jar takes approximately 500 gr of tobacco. The pipe caddy also comes equipped with a self-regulating dunhill humidification unit.
Both models are strictly limited to only 50 units each world-wide.
